NOTICE OF INTENT TO SOLE SOURCE Notice Number/Title: USPTO- ACQ-26-0859- Arbitrator Services NAICS: 541199 PSC: R499 The Office of General Law (OGL) provides general litigation and advisory services on matters concerning the administration and management of the USPTO. For this procurement, the USPTO is exempt from the Competition in Contracting Act (CICA) as the subject requirement is being procured using the Alternative Competition Method in accordance with the Patent and Trademark Office Acquisition Guidelines (PTAG) and the Patent and Trademark Office Efficiency Act 35 U.S.C.2(b)(4)(A). The full text is located here: https://federal register.gov/a/2013-24316. The USPTO intends to negotiate and award a Purchase Order for Arbitration Services under NAICS Code 541199 All Other Legal Services to Frederick Ward Associates, Incorporated (UEI: VQMBH2D77LJ8) 5 S Main Street, Bel Air, MD 21014, with an expected period of performance to begin on the date the order is issued and continue for a period of approximately twelve months (12), with four (4) twelve month options. The anticipated award date is no later than April 23, 2026. For this instance, Mr. Ward is the only known qualified source since he has already been agreed to by all parties. Accordingly, for reasons of continuity, efficiency, and fairness to the parties, it is essential that this arbitrator be retained to complete his services. Substitution at this stage would not only risk inconsistency and duplication of effort, but would also undermine the integrity of the process. It is the best interest of the Government and consistent with USPTO s statutory authority to proceed with this arbitrator through the conclusion of this case. Moreover, FAR 6.302-3(b)(3)(ii) specifically allows for the use of other than full and open competition to procure, A neutral person, e.g., mediators or arbitrators, to facilitate the resolution of issues in an alternative dispute resolution process. This notice of intent is not a request for competitive proposals nor will a solicitation be issued to the public.
